City Relief, Inc.
Mobile Homeless Resource Center Founded over 30 years ago on the simple premise that all human beings have unsurpassable worth, City Relief is a mobile, faith-friendly, front-line responder and accredited NYC HRA provider whose mission is end homelessness for individuals and communities by: - Providing personalized support to people without stable housing - Building an accessible network of care - Promoting empathetic narratives about homelessness that recognize every person's value - Equipping and empowering rising leaders to fight economic injustice TogetherWe Can End Homelessness City Relief is a mobile outreach offering people experiencing poverty and homelessness hot meals supplies and connections to resources for housing employment and health care.
